Today i received a hemoglobin electrophoresis report. Patient was suspected to have Hb E trait / disease. Report: HbA 94.4%, HbE 3.2%, HbA2 is 2.4%. At the end comment says- "there is an abnormal band of HbE zone found ,but not amounting to E trait. Advise repeat test 6 months later."

The patient (female, 34 year) has long history of anemia and blood transfusion. Recently received 2 units. The patient belongs to a community from south east Asia where Hb E is highly prevalent.

So what is the current status of the patient?
